Transaction 34867158af7116eb1cd0a3dd411b25f6ff4291b7eca25c4d9a5683099761a130
1 Input
1 Output
-
34867158af7116eb1cd0a3dd411b25f6ff4291b7eca25c4d9a5683099761a130:0
- value
- 46169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cafce1e106dfcc32441716ca7521fc508f0d8073 OP_EQUAL
- address
- 3LCKMsDBXc5zx3zrAYhgJWstinrh96EYB2